Associate Architect Job in Bermondsey, London

Associate Architect job available with an AJ100 practice in London! Join an award-winning, employee-owned practice where your expertise will shape some of the UK's most prestigious heritage and conservation projects throughout the UK!

Founded in the 1940s, this award-winning practice has grown to over 350 people across 11 UK offices and was named Architect Employer of the Year. A recognised industry leader in planning advice, heritage consultancy, building surveying, conservation and contemporary architecture, they work with public bodies, charities, trusts, private companies, contractors, developers and individuals to deliver sensitive restoration and repair schemes alongside bold contemporary design. Their diverse portfolio spans cultural, master planning, education, ecclesiastical, public, hospitality and residential sectors.

As a key part of a collaborative and forward-thinking team, you will contribute to the care and development of some of the most treasured buildings and places in the UK and beyond. With a clear pathway for career progression, flexible hybrid working and a strong emphasis on professional development including study sponsorship, paid study leave and leadership training, this is an opportunity to thrive in a supportive and inspiring environment.

Role & Responsibilities

  1. To lead and run high-end residential and hospitality projects of various scales
  2. To be involved in new business development and working winning for the studio
  3. Project lead throughout all RIBA stages (concept through to delivery)
  4. Manage teams of sub-consultants and work closely with clients to support them through all stages of projects
  5. Run projects during construction, acting as contract administrator if required.

Required Skills & Experience
  1. Part III qualified with a minimum of 10 years post-qualification experience for a UK-based practice or equivalent qualification
  2. AABC or RIBA SCA/CA accreditation desirable
  3. Experience working on listed buildings in the high-end residential, hospitality or conservation sectors
  4. Excellent design, technical and detailing skills and proven project-running experience
  5. Leadership experience managing a small to medium-sized studio, business or team
  6. Proven experience across all RIBA stages
  7. Project management and contract administration skills are essential
  8. A strong understanding of UK building and planning regulations
  9. Experience of taking responsibility for financial success of projects and strong commercial awareness
  10. Strong experience in business development and work winning, including bidding experience
  11. Good client-facing experience and communication skills
  12. Proficiency in BIM, Revit, AutoCAD and NBS is essential
  13. Attention to detail, graphic sensibility and hand drawing ability
  14. Must be eligible to work in the UK without sponsorship.
